A vibrant quinoa salad packed with greens, edamame, and vegetables, dressed with a fresh green goddess dressing. Nutritious and filling for lunch or dinner.

Ingredients

serves 4
  • ¼ cup fresh lemon juice (~1 small lemon)
  • 2 tablespoons apple cider vinegar
  • 2 tablespoons honey
  • 2 cloves garlic
  • 2 tablespoons 2% Greek yogurt
  • ½ teaspoon sea salt
  • ½ cup fresh cilantro
  • ½ cup fresh parsley
  • ½ cup fresh dill
  • 1 green onion
  • 1 teaspoon freshly grated ginger
  • ½ large avocado
  • ⅔ cup white quinoa ((~2 cups cooked))
  • 6 cups chopped kale (~3 cups massaged kale, deboned and massaged)
  • 1 tablespoon olive oil
  • 2 cups frozen peas or edamame (thawed)
  • 2 cups sliced mini cucumbers or English cucumbers
  • ½ cup fresh roughly chopped mint
  • 2 green onions (diced)
  • ¼ cup chopped pistachios (roasted and salted)
  • ¼ cup crumbled feta cheese
  • ½ teaspoon freshly ground black pepper
